What is Lactitol Sweetener?

Lactitol is a low-calorie sugar substitute derived from milk sugar. It contains about 30% of the calories of regular sugar, making it an ideal choice for those looking to reduce sugar intake while still enjoying sweet treats.

Benefits of Using Lactitol in Baking

  • Low Caloric Content: With only about 2 calories per gram, lactitol helps you manage your calorie consumption effectively.
  • Reduced Glycemic Index: It has a minimal impact on blood sugar levels, making it suitable for diabetics.
  • Dental Health: Lactitol does not contribute to tooth decay, unlike traditional sugars.

How to Use Lactitol Sweetener for Baking

When incorporating lactitol into your recipes, substitute it in equal amounts for sugar. Keep in mind that lactitol has a slightly different sweetness profile, so you may need to adjust other sweeteners accordingly to achieve your desired flavor.

Adapting to Different Recipes

Lactitol works well in many baked goods, including muffins, brownies, and cakes. However, be cautious with recipes that rely heavily on sugar for texture, such as meringues. Experimentation will lead to the best results!
